2 WALL STREET JOURNAL BESTSELLER “Contrary to what most people think, getting started in real estate doesn’t require money, and Pace proves it in this amazing book!” —Grant Cardone, New York Times best-selling author of The 10X Rule Close MORE real estate deals in LESS time for LESS money—creative financing is a great tactic for advanced investors in high-interest environments! Creative deals are the fastest and cheapest way to supercharge your real estate investment portfolio, and Pace Morby—TV host of A&E’s Triple Digit Flip and a real estate investing influencer with more than a million followers—will guide you through these innovative strategies. From seller finance and subject-to, creative finance helped him acquire more than 1,000 properties and $150 million in assets without using his own cash.Whether you’re just getting started as an investor or already have a real estate business, this book will fully prepare you to find off-market leads, uncover sellers’ motivations, negotiate with confidence, close more deals, build a team, and much more. Wealth without Cash has everything you need to become a millionaire investor without utilizing your own capital.In this book, you will:Learn how to build a portfolio of off-market deals without using your cash Discover proven scripts that will convince both motivated and uncertain sellers Understand the most common seller objections and how to overcome them with win-win scenariosIdentify your strengths and build a team to support your needsShift your mindset to fuel your creative finance journeyGain the confidence to tackle entity structuring, taxes, paperwork, and legal concerns like the due-on-sale clause Read more

  • It’s a whole new world
Being a real estate agent, leader, wealth builder for 15 years selling thousands of houses and it’s like being a student all over again. There’s an entire side of real estate that we were never taught and it’s life changing. I thought I understood creative finance fundamentally, yet Pace Morby takes it to a masterful level. There’s about 7-8 methods I didn’t even know existed… after having done thousands of transactions! It’s insane. I quickly implemented and just picked up a rental property for 3% interest on seller financing that will cash flow me about $800/mo positive. The seller got a higher purchase price, will make even more from interest payments, and that’s what he really wanted because he had already sold two properties this year and didn’t want more capital gains tax. So taking monthly payments was actually better for him. In exchange, he gave me terms that lets me have a payment so low, I can cash flow positive when regular bank rates are astronomical today. Now I see deals everywhere that wouldn’t work on traditional financing math. This is basically a book full of new solutions to help sellers when today’s traditional solutions aren’t as good for them. It’s a master class in creating win win scenarios between sellers and investors. It really is a whole new world that’s been around us all this time. Thanks Pace Morby for changing my family tree forever and giving me some new ways to help people in a big way! ... show more

  • Full of hype, full of fluff, very little actionable information
I'll start by sharing that I'm an investor with dozens of rentals and 135 storage units, I'm a REALTOR, a property manager handling 400 rentals and 450 storage units, and I'm one of the top posters on BiggerPockets. I'm no expert, but I know a lot more than the average bear. This book currently has a 4.8-star rating, but only because it's propped up by existing fans. I read through the book twice and highlighted all the meat. It adds up to less than two chapters, or about 20 pages. The other 220 pages are full of fluff, hype, or confusing contradictions. Let's start with the facts. The title is "Wealth Without Cash" which implies you don't need money to become wealthy, but Pace never justifies this title, and rightly so. There are opportunities to invest in real estate with little money, but it's an advanced skill, usually employed by people with a lot of investing experience. You are more likely to build wealth playing the lottery than you are to invest in real estate with none of your own money. Pace contradicts himself throughout the book. You don't need money, but you do. These creative methods are good for getting started, but then they are for more experienced investors. Just look at reality. Pace flipped thousands of homes before he got into creative financing. He already had a lot of real estate experience, a lot of money, great negotiating skills, and was surrounded by successful people willing to walk him through the process. Now he makes it sound like a cake-walk that anyone can do from home in their boxer shorts with just 15 minutes of work a week. In the back of the book he includes a FAQ section. This should also be full of short, actionable steps, but instead just regurgitates the same confusing guidance given throughout the book. Want to get started but don't have any money? Pace recommends you "find deals for other people, build up your skill set, and make a few grand a month." That's not wealth! It only works in certain markets, and it takes a lot of hard work and skill. The he adds that you can build a team of virtual assistants for "a few thousand dollars a month" to help you find deals. Again, that only works if you are already making a ton of money like Pace was with his flipping company. It is true you can buy a property with no money down, but it is hard to find those opportunities, it takes knowledge and experience to negotiate it, and you have to know which deals work for this type of scenario. Nowhere does Pace provide the reader with the tools necessary. The most laughable example? His self-proclaimed "Morby Method" which is when the Seller finances a portion of the purchase price, typically less than 50%. That means the buyer has to have enough cash (or traditional financing) to pay the Seller 50% or more of the sales price! First off, this technique has always existed and was not invented by Pace. Second, it requires a ton of cash and contradicts the book's title. More bad news? Pace promises hours of bonus video content. Since the book was light on details, I thought maybe Pace put the real meat in the videos. Nope. I watched the first four videos and they were just summaries of the book chapters while Pace drove around to show off his properties. Four hours wasted and nothing new added to the book. The book even includes an entire chapter on how to run a real estate investing business, which is funny since he hasn't taught you how to successfully invest in real estate and build a business. It's more fluff designed to fill the pages. I've used seller financing, lease-option, and other techniques listed in this book. The information provided by Pace is very basic, poorly explained, contradictory, and not actionable. If you want some surface-level hype, you could probably do just as well watching his free videos on YouTube. ... show more
